Just spent $1K to get Volta up and running with my modular. I was planning on using Numerology to drive it for obvious reasons but can't get it to work at all. Volta works fine with Digital Performer. I'm running 2.1rc5 standalone on a G5 with a 24io interface. In Volta right under each colored icon insert (the main work area) there's an output destination - in DP you click and it's a pulldown to select an audio out. In Numerology you click and it does nothing and you can't change anything. Tried various outputs, routing and settings to no avail. I'm still trying things, but running out of ideas.

Ok, I'm starting to see the problem. I've always used a 2408/424 interface. Recently I added a 24io specifically to run Volta (at the modular) so now there are 2 active interfaces connected to the 424 card. Everything looks fine in the PCI audio console and DP sees the 24io as expected and works fine elsewhere. Numerology is not giving me any access to the 24io outputs and acts as though they don't exist. The list of available outputs in Numerology ends at the 2408 outs with the 24io not listed. I believe I have the latest MOTU audio drivers but will check that next. I trashed Numerology prefs and that didn't change anything.

I can't get ANY audio from Num to the 24io, so it doesn't look like a Num>Volta problem at this point in the game. If I can get Numerology to see the 24io, then Volta will probably work (I hope).

In order for Volta to work properly in Numerology, I will have to implement some new features, all planned for 2.2. For now, I would recommend rewiring Numerology into DP/Logic/Live etc and using one of them to host Volta.
